Don't ask why its taken me more than 4 months to find your question.



Signatures are limited to 200 pixels in total height. That is, signature + text. Anything beyond the limit gets cut off. Generally, people list their text in a single line (either at the top or bottom), or incorporate it into their signature picture. In your case, you could probably use something as simply as MS paint to put your text beside your picture as it is much narrower than the limit (which is 700 pixels wide)
